11 accused of supplying food, equipment to drug traffickers

Federal authorities have accused 11 people of supplying drug-trafficking scouts with food and equipment.

The Arizona Daily Star reports that according to a complaint in federal court in Tucson, the 11 people are accused of hauling radios, cellphones, batteries, solar panels, fuel, food, clothing and other items to the scouts, who wait in the southern Arizona mountains waiting to help guide drug and human smugglers.

According to a Feb. 22 indictment, the 11 people were arrested Feb. 3 on charges of conspiracy to distribute marijuana.

The suppliers allegedly gathered goods at a variety of homes in Phoenix. Drivers then took the supplies to the Tohono O'Odham (toh-HO'-noh AH"-tuhm) Nation, where men wearing camouflage would collect the goods.
